When we indulged in Bhagavad Gita with a pre-understanding that God exists and so does world of souls atmans then we can clearly understand the law of karma in totality.
The precept fruits of karma simply mean that whatever human beings did, the fruits of all indulgence, entire karma belonged to the actual doer which is our soul atman, spirit existing in heart. The manifest human form was never the doer.
A soul atman in its cosmic sojourn manifests human form to cleanse self of dross impurities within. The human form manifested by soul atman is only a means to an end, for spirit within to indulge in karma. By self no soul atman could purify itself and needs a body, a medium to work out its karma. Our soul atman existing in heart is the real master and controller of human body.
As per inscrutable law of karma as we sow so shall we reap, all the fruits of karma indulged by human beings belonged to the real owner spirit, consciousness existing in heart!
